Output 3dd19bc2377d7955c5c017a871eb1e91537738591484ac9e29c61c367e6df492: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5409c4b60d60b454dd59f27bec00e4d62f2933da OP_EQUALVERIFY OP_CHECKSIG
address
18fMTqPYTvEYpbiT815m2tEgSf37q3BMHJ
transaction
3dd19bc2377d7955c5c017a871eb1e91537738591484ac9e29c61c367e6df492
confirmations
534265
spent
true